“The temple I am going to build will be great, because our God is greater than all other gods (2 Chronicles 2:5).”

How are restoring you temple (body) so that you can fulfill your calling and glorify God? Healthy living is comprised of so much more than just diet and exercise. It is essential you identify any area that hinders a relationship with God. Although we often associate healthy living with diet and exercise, frequently the struggles a person experiences with maintaining a healthy weight and having the energy to exercise regularly is secondary to underlying problems. Emotional issues such as stress, contentment, and attitude can all affect us living a healthy lifestyle.

After you look at the key components that can hinder your ability to maintain a healthy temple, then you will do a more in-depth study on nutrition to get a better understanding as to what their diet needs to consist of, the benefits of eating well. There are many practical ideas in this book to allow you to begin changing your diet immediately.

Remodeling your Temple is a practical, biblically based guide that gives the reader valuable information on how to live a healthy lifestyle by understanding the value of exercise, and essential oils as well as the removal of toxic chemicals from their everyday life and appreciate how their body is a temple that glorifies God.
